The Present Publication is the 27th Edition | 2025 and updated till 31st December 2024. This book is authored by Dr G.K. Kapoor & Dr Sanjay Dhamija, with the following noteworthy features: Highlights of the 27th Edition
o Regulatory Updates
§ Direct Listing on International Exchanges – Explains the new avenue for raising capital globally
§M&A Simplification for Holding/Subsidiary Companies– Addresses cross-border provisions and streamlined merger processes now extended to foreign holding companies as well
§ Central Processing Centre (CPC)– Details how e-forms and filings are centrally processed to ensure efficiency and transparency
§ E-Adjudication Platform– Discusses how electronic adjudication mechanisms expedite and simplify dispute resolution and penalty imposition
o Case Law Compendium
§ Incorporates landmark judicial decisions reported up to 31st December 2024, shedding light on how courts interpret major provisions
o Rule Amendments & Clarifications
§ Incorporates critical changes to rules under the Companies Act, 2013, which impact day-to-day compliance and corporate procedures
